A rate is only meaningful next to a benchmark

Engagement rate on its own tells you very little: 2% is excellent for a large TikTok account and mediocre for a small one. This calculator returns the rate together with the grade it earns at that account size.

It also breaks the rate down — how much comes from likes, how much from views — so you can see whether an audience is genuinely active or just scrolling past.

Good to know

How engagement rate is calculated

Engagement rate expresses interactions on an average post as a share of the audience. The exact interactions counted differ per platform — likes and comments everywhere, plus views where TikTok reports them — which is why rates are never comparable across platforms.

Rates fall as audiences grow. A 500K account holding 2% is doing something unusual; a 5K account at 2% is ordinary. That is why every figure here is graded at the account’s own size rather than against one universal threshold.
